Ticket #— Front desk visitor flow, night shift

Heads up: the visitor tablet at the Kellerby lobby keeps freezing after midnight, so we're back to the paper log until it's swapped. Log everyone, hand out the blue night passes, and buzz hosts down yourself. To release the side gate for escorted visitors, punch in the code below.

turnstile pass: bdg-YEOZLM-79341408

Step 4: Repoint the bounce processor

Almost there, folks. With the old Mailwren queue drained, the bounce processor now needs to talk to the new Feathergate database instead. Bounces will pile up harmlessly in the holding queue while you do this, so no rush — but don't forget, or senders keep hammering dead addresses. Open the processor's config, find the database section, and replace the old value. The new database should be referenced using the connection string below.

database URL for kaguf-hawip: clickhouse://tamvan_svc:8MGpJJIkflUIuq@db-11e4.nelvrolabs.test:5432/oliys

For department heads: we have completed the cost analysis of moving Tier 1 customer support from our Halverton centre to Quintessa Response Partners. Projected savings are 18% annually after transition costs, assuming current ticket volumes hold. Service-level risk is moderate; Quintessa's references were mixed on peak-season handling. We recommend a six-month pilot limited to the Brightline product queue before full commitment. The strategic rationale behind the timing is noted confidentially below.

board note of fajop-tagaf: Headcount on the Gilion team goes from 66 to 130 by the end of April. Gross margin on Gilion came in at 20 percent against a plan of 42 percent.

Capacity note for the Quillshade rollout: localized date formatting is cheap per call, but the locale-data cache is not, and we're shipping 40 new locales at once. We sized the cache so the top locales stay warm without blowing the memory budget on the render pods. Heads up before you cut the release — the numbers we settled on follow.

constants for yaduf-fahag:
BUDGETS = {
    "kelix": 528,
    "briwyn": 734,
}